    personality that really matters to users.

    Replying to a tweet about ChatGPT that stated , the most distinguishing characteristic is its humanity, Altman wrote: It is also very smart, but... I generally agree with this, and really feel it myself on the 5.3 -> 5.4 upgrade. OpenAI has been experiencing some user backlash recently regarding the personality of its GPT models. The problems started with the introduction of GPT-5 , which occurred at the same time as the initial retirement of the popular GPT-4o model.     Altman has been increasingly referencing the improvements to the new ChatGPT-5.4's personality, recently calling it his "favorite model to talk to". It is also very smart, but...I generally agree with this, and really
    feel it myself on the 5.3 -> 5.4 upgrade. https://t.co/5SPEZNYxpt March 16, 2026 Talk to me Initially users found GPT-5 to be both robotic and
    sycophantic compared to GPT-4o and its family of models. GPT-4o was brought back for a few months to pacify users before being permanently retired in February 2026, much to the chagrin of many.

    The anger of users who want GPT-4o back has never quite abated, and has fed into the recent 'cancel GPT' trend , which began after OpenAIs deal with the Pentagon to deliver AI for military use a move which has angered many users

    Were rolling out an update to GPT-5.3 Instant that improves follow-up tone
    and reduces teaser-style phrasing in responses (e.g., If you want, Youll
    never believe, I can tell you these three things that).

    These teaser-style phrases were a personality quirk of the latest model. In a recent article I showed how you could enter custom instructions into ChatGPTs settings to stop it from ending answers with this clickbait-style phrasing designed to keep you in the conversation for as long as possible.

    It seems that OpenAI noticed the same thing, and was already working to fix it. Using ChatGPT today, I can already see the difference.
